They would take the doors off to be able to work the metal easier. I doubt any shop will bother taking the skin off on these cars. Those panels are not cheap. But removing doors is common in good body shops. This way, they get the paint sprayed around the edge, making a better quality finish, that doesn't feel cut off at the edge.

I can also assure you, that this damage can be fixed with doors on the car. I have seen way worse damage get taken out by dent specialists. I have like 3 or 4 minor pin size dents on my car. I play to get the "Dentist" to remove them in the summer.

I personally do not think that damage is as big as some of you guys think. It would not stop me from buying and fixing that car.

It is not necessary that the doors come off - it's just necessary is the OP wants the job done PERFECTLY WITHOUT BONDO. No, I am not talking about removing the skin; I merely mean removing the door from the chassis and working it off the car.

Quote:
Originally Posted by SlickGT1 View Post
I personally do not think that damage is as big as some of you guys think. It would not stop me from buying and fixing that car.
It depends on how anal the owner is. I had similar damage on my X5 and I know that it could have been fixed about 85% with PDR (and no paintwork necessary). That was unacceptable to me so I opted to remove the door and have the thing re-sprayed. Of course, I wound up re-spraying the entire car (it's a long story and a bit of a secret but I'll show you guys what I mean soon enough). That said, this damage could certainly be fixed without removing the door ... but don't expect perfection.
